Rights-protected small publications in archives. Archival cataloguing, rights clearance and provision of (partially) anonymous, out-of-print and non-commercial works using examples of small publications from the student context

Subject Area Modern and Contemporary History
Term since 2025
Project identifier Deutsche Forschungsgemeinschaft (DFG) - Project number 554535277
 
Pamphlets, posters, flyers and other self-produced small publications are kept in almost every public archive and also in many other cultural heritage institutions. In most of the cases, there is legal uncertainty surrounding this material, as the authors are neither known nor can they be researched. The project applied for here is intended to clarify the legal situation regarding the provision of the material for a) the general public and b) for research purposes. The project will focus on developing and testing a workflow for clearance of rights, their description and rights management. A proposal for handling digitised material and making it available in the publicly accessible and/or access-regulated digital space will also be developed. Clarification of the last point explicitly includes the question of publishing the digitised material for the purpose of academic citation.
